There are game genres I don't like much - and I've found a game in some of them I like.
I thought it'd be a twist on the lists to have people list those.
I don't care for racing games, but really enjoy the excellent Burnout Paradise. It has that almost 'just right' combination of interesting 'realistic environment with diversity, diversity of gameplay with racing/crashing/etc., and is a ball to go fast in. I've spent a lot of time racing around the city, and the expansion is fun too, and adds some new things.
I don't care for the hex-based wargame genre much, but when I tried the old Perfect General 2, it was a ball.
Honorable Mention: I don't really dislike the platform genre that much, but it's usually not too fun; an exception is the very creative Little Big Planet.
